It's pretty popular. I'm not a fan, but it's generally accepted as a good hangover cure too.

What American's really miss out on is the caesar made with Clamato.

Clamato
Vodka
Worcestershire
Tabasco
Rimmed glass
Celery

Yum. Don't have too many though, it's not something you want to barf up.
